Product Overview

Category

The SMM4F20A-TR belongs to the category of semiconductor devices, specifically within the realm of transient voltage suppressors (TVS).

Use

It is used to protect sensitive electronic components from voltage transients induced by lightning, electrostatic discharge (ESD), and other transient voltage events.

Characteristics

The SMM4F20A-TR is characterized by its high surge capability, low clamping voltage, and fast response time. It is designed to provide robust protection for electronic circuits against transient overvoltage conditions.

Specifications

The SMM4F20A-TR features the following specifications: - Standoff Voltage: 20V - Peak Pulse Power: 400W - Breakdown Voltage: 22.2V - Maximum Clamping Voltage: 32.4V - Operating Temperature Range: -55°C to 150°C - RoHS Compliant: Yes

Working Principles

The SMM4F20A-TR operates based on the principle of diverting excessive transient energy away from sensitive electronic components. When a voltage transient occurs, the device rapidly conducts, shunting the excess energy to ground and limiting the voltage across the protected circuit.
